From October 22 to 23, the 2022 International Quantum Conference (Quantum 2022) organized by the British Physical Society Press, the World Youth Scientist Summit, together with Chinese Physical Society and University of Science and Technology was held in the form of an online meeting.

Academician Pan Jianwei gave a report entitled "From Multiphoton Entanglement to Quantum Computing Advantages"

At the conference report session, Pan Jianwei, Academician of the Chinese Academy of Sciences and Executive Vice President of the University of Science and Technology of China, delivered a report entitled "From Multiphoton Entanglement to Quantum Computing Advantages". Pan Jianwei introduced his research group's long-term exploration of the issues of quantum code , quantum entanglement and quantum teleportation, and especially shared his recent breakthroughs in multiphoton entanglement technology and the penetration of quantum computing application.

Steven Girvin gave a report titled "Quantum Correction of Superconducting Quadrants and Microwave Photons"

American National Academy of Sciences and Steven Girvin, professor at Yale University, gave a report titled "Quantum Correction of Superconducting Quadrants and Microwave Photons", introduced the concept behind quantum correction and described the advantages of boscopy (storing information in microwave photon states) over traditional qubit codes.

It is understood that the theme of this conference involves quantum algorithms, quantum information theory, quantum computing and simulation, quantum sensing and metrology, and quantum communication . In each topic, the report sessions of each expert are composed of topic reports and interactive questions and answers. Experts and professors and listeners communicate with each other to discuss cutting-edge hot issues in quantum research.
